In recent years, the landscape of sports betting has undergone significant transformation, driven by shifts in legislation, advancements in technology, and changing consumer preferences. As the industry continues to evolve, the future of sports betting holds promise, marked by increasing legalization, innovative technological developments, and emerging trends that are reshaping the way we engage with sports wagering.

One of the most notable developments in the future of sports betting is the ongoing wave of legalization sweeping across various regions worldwide. In response to changing attitudes towards gambling and the potential economic benefits, many jurisdictions have moved to legalize sports betting, either in the form of traditional sportsbooks or online platforms. This trend not only provides consumers with greater accessibility and convenience but also generates revenue for governments and stimulates economic growth.

Accompanying the legalization of sports betting is the proliferation of innovative technologies that are revolutionizing the way bets are placed and managed. From mobile betting apps to blockchain-based platforms, technology is reshaping the entire betting experience, making it more seamless, secure, and engaging for users. Features such as live betting, virtual reality simulations, and predictive analytics are enhancing the excitement and interactivity of sports wagering, attracting a broader audience of enthusiasts.

Moreover, the future of sports betting is characterized by a shift towards personalized and immersive experiences tailored to individual preferences. With the rise of big data and artificial intelligence, betting operators can analyze vast amounts of information to offer customized betting options and recommendations based on user behavior and preferences. This personalization not only enhances the user experience but also increases engagement and retention, driving growth in the industry.

Alongside technological advancements, several emerging trends are shaping the future of sports betting. One such trend is the convergence of sports betting with entertainment, as evidenced by the increasing integration of betting features into live sports broadcasts and streaming platforms. This convergence blurs the lines between sports viewing and betting, creating new opportunities for fan engagement and monetization.

Furthermore, the future of sports betting is likely to see a greater emphasis on responsible gambling measures and player protection. As the industry expands and reaches a wider audience, stakeholders are increasingly recognizing the importance of promoting responsible gambling practices and safeguarding against problem gambling. This includes initiatives such as age verification measures, self-exclusion programs, and mandatory responsible gambling education for users.
